Background The main mandate of the United Nations Human Settlements Program (UN-Habitat) is to promote the sustainable development of human settlements and policies that lead to adequate housing for all. Within this framework, UN-Habitat supports federal and state governments, as well as local authorities and other partners to implement the Habitat Agenda, the 2030 Agenda with the Sustainable Development Goals and the New Urban Agenda. UN-Habitat helps the low-income population living in urban centers by transforming cities into safer, more inclusive, compact, integrated, resilient, and connected places, with better opportunities, where everyone can live with dignity. It works with organizations at all levels, including all spheres of government, civil society, and the private sector to help build, manage, plan and finance sustainable urban development. UN-Habitat is starting a project with the municipality of Congonhas, Minas Gerais, in cooperation with the Municipal Secretariat of Planning and Management. This project aims to review the Master Plan and develop the city’s Mobility Plan. To achieve the proposed objective, the “Congonhas 2030+2” project is proposed with the aim of strengthening public capacity and promoting a culture of transparent decision-making, based on data and information. This will be carried out through diagnoses, analyses, training, and the preparation of plans. The Master Plan and the Mobility Plan will be prepared with the participation of society, configuring themselves as social pacts that consider their interpretation of the strengths, potential and challenges of the city’s spaces, seeking to improve the population’s quality of life.
